Circuit design is a fundamental aspect of electronic engineering, and its techniques have evolved significantly over the years. Understanding this evolution provides insights into the future of electronic components.
In the early days of electronics, circuit design was rudimentary, relying on simple components. Engineers used basic tools and methods to create functional circuits.
The advent of software tools revolutionized circuit design. Programs like CAD systems allowed for more complex designs and simulations, enhancing accuracy and efficiency.
Modern circuit design techniques incorporate advanced simulation tools, machine learning, and automated processes. These innovations help engineers create highly optimized circuits.
Collaboration among engineers, designers, and software developers is critical in modern circuit design. This interdisciplinary approach leads to superior outcomes and innovative solutions.
The future of circuit design will likely see continued advancements in automation and AI integration, pushing the boundaries of what is possible in electronic components.
Understanding the evolution of circuit design techniques is essential for anyone involved in the electronic components industry.
